A Slimmer Solar Module
This PV glass offering from a German manufacturer promises increased light transmission and annual energy yield boost up to 6% due to a special anti-reflective coating. A self-cleaning effect is also imparted to the low-iron glass by the
coating. And all of this at a material thickness of only 2.3 mm and 2.6 mm.

PV Ingredients are Oven-baked
Oregon State University researchers turned on a microwave oven to reduce thin-film PV fabrication costs. The heating process was used to synthesize inexpensive copper zinc tin sulfide nanoparticle inks which can be sprayed or rolled
to develop solar cells. An initial device assembled with the nano-ink demonstrated a 0.25% conversion efficiency.

Energy Headway at the Harbor
Sustainability improvements are being realized in ports worldwide with the adoption of fuel cell technology. AltEnergyMag profiles emission and noise reduction benefits as fuel cells displace diesel options for mobile,
stationary, and backup power. Refrigeration for containers, power for cranes and forklifts, and shore power for docked cargo and cruise ships can be supplied from fuel cells.

Replacement Catalyst is Hydrogen Producer
A cheaper electrocatalyst promises cheaper hydrogen, particularly if the reaction occurs in the presence of atmospheric oxygen and at room temperature. HybridCars reports that the cobalt catalyst advanced by
University of Cambridge, UK, researchers can be applied under "industrially relevant" conditions. A solar water splitting device for simultaneous fuel hydrogen and by-product oxygen generation is now under development.

Scotland Offshores Its Investments
Five wave- and tidal-energy developers will receive £7.9 million ($12.5 million) from the Scottish government to support technology development off the nation's coast. In addition, four renewable energy companies will compete for
the £10 million ($15.8 million) Saltire Prize, to be awarded to the largest producer of electricity from the sea over a two-year period.

Hydropower in the Pipeline
Three in-pipe hydrodynamic turbines will soon be installed in a water delivery pipeline operated by the San Antonio, TX, Water System. The spherical, vertical axis turbines generate power from excess head pressure as water flows through
the gravity-fed pipeline. Animated video illustrates operating mechanisms of the system, which will have a capacity of 60 kW.

Biofuel That's Ready to Go
Virtually any type of non-food biomass feedstock is converted into liquid transportation fuel with a process developed by Gas Technology Institute, IL. The Integrated Hydropyrolysis and Hydroconversion scheme yields drop-in
replacements for gasoline and diesel fuel at delivered costs of less than $2.00/gal. Commercial plant operation with a fuel output of 300,000 gal/day is expected by 2014.

Faster Charging with Graphene
An alternative to graphite anodes allows Li-ion batteries to charge and discharge 10x faster. Laser- and camera flash-induced cracks and imperfections in graphene sheets accelerated Li-ion flow and greatly increased the battery's
overall power density. Stable performance was observed by Rensselaer Polytechnic Institute, NY, engineers through 1,000 charge/discharge cycles.

Test Methods for Thermal Solar System Controls |
Weighing WEC Power Output |
|
This European standard, available now from IHS, specifies performance test methods for control equipment for solar heating systems and auxiliary heaters. An additional objective of the procedures described in this document is to verify control algorithms and, together with the accuracy of sensors, to determine control parameters.
